I have been wrapping up everything for FAMILIAR. I am so excited about this upcoming book and all my pending releases. Familiar was a hard story for me to tell for several reasons. First, I wanted to write 3 books in The Rena Files series, originally. When I outlined the last book I realized there were a lot of gaps. So I decided there needed to be something in between 2 and 4. Familiar was made and I was back at Square 1 I had no clue what to write. I wrote probably a dozen outlines before I even wrote a page. I wrote about five different first chapters. When I started I just couldn't make myself write this story. I thought it was a disconnect with the characters because I had waited 2 years between Puzzled and Familiar. It wasn't. I just was, mentally, too busy to handle the story line. After several more outlines and chapter ideas I settled on a plot.
I never imagined that once I was inspired the plot would flow so freely and flourish more than I ever expected. Not only am I proud of this book (as I am my other ones) I am proud of the growth my characters went through. I can happily say that I am taking on Return without any of the issues I had come across while outlining .
